Writing Task 2 Topic: The importance of algorithmic transparency in decision-making processes


In today's world, technology plays a significant role in various aspects of our lives. One such area where technology has made a considerable impact is in the field of decision-making processes. Algorithms are being used extensively to make decisions in areas such as finance, healthcare, and education. However, the increasing reliance on algorithms raises concerns about algorithmic transparency. This essay will discuss the importance of algorithmic transparency in decision-making processes and provide an overview of its potential benefits and challenges.

Model Answer:

The development and implementation of algorithms have revolutionized decision-making processes across various industries. While these algorithms offer numerous advantages, such as speed, efficiency, and accuracy, they also pose significant risks when it comes to transparency. This essay will argue that algorithmic transparency is essential for ensuring trust, accountability, and fairness in decision-making processes.

Firstly, algorithmic transparency is crucial for building trust among the users of these systems. When individuals understand how algorithms work and what factors influence their decisions, they are more likely to have confidence in the outcomes produced by these systems. For instance, a transparent algorithm used in the healthcare industry can help patients and doctors understand the logic behind medical diagnoses and treatment recommendations. This understanding can lead to better acceptance of the results and improved patient compliance with treatment plans.

Secondly, algorithmic transparency is vital for maintaining accountability. In cases where algorithms make decisions that have significant consequences, it is essential to be able to trace back and identify the reasoning behind those decisions. For example, if an algorithm is used in a hiring process and discriminates against certain groups of applicants, understanding the factors that influenced this decision can help organizations rectify any biases present in their algorithms. This transparency allows for the identification of potential errors or biases, which can be addressed to ensure fairness and impartiality.

Lastly, algorithmic transparency is essential for promoting fairness and reducing disparities in decision-making processes. Many algorithms are trained on large datasets that may contain historical biases or inaccuracies. If these biases are not identified and addressed, they can perpetuate existing disparities and create new ones. For instance, an algorithm used to assess loan applications might unknowingly discriminate against applicants from certain racial or socioeconomic groups due to biased data in the training set. By making algorithms transparent, it becomes easier to identify and rectify these biases, ensuring that all individuals are treated fairly by these systems.

In conclusion, algorithmic transparency is of paramount importance in decision-making processes. It fosters trust among users, holds developers accountable for their algorithms' outcomes, and promotes fairness and impartiality. As the reliance on algorithms continues to grow across various industries, it is vital that we prioritize algorithmic transparency to ensure that these systems are not only efficient but also ethical and equitable.
